Family Impact Seminars (FIS) are designed to build long term relationships with legislators and legislative staff so that research can influence development of legislation and state policies. FIS creates a non-partisan, non-advocacy forum in which to bring researchers and policy makers together to discuss issues from a family perspective, as opposed to a strictly economic or political view.

FIS can give your research an opportunity to be heard, discussed, and inform public policy. FIS can give your research assistants the opportunity to write for public policy use.
